Hair Braiding Circles

Meaning ❉ Hair Braiding Circles emerge as gentle, vibrant spaces where individuals with textured hair, particularly those of Black and mixed heritage, gather to exchange wisdom and practical skills. These communal moments serve as soft, living archives for deepening one’s understanding of varied curl patterns and coil structures, supporting a quiet growth in hair knowledge that feels deeply personal yet broadly applicable. Within these circles, participants discover methods for systematizing their hair care practices, learning efficient approaches to detangling, moisturizing, and protective styling that simplify routines, much like streamlining a gentle, consistent process. Here, the practical application of shared techniques advances; hands-on guidance allows for the precise implementation of braiding artistry and care principles, transforming theoretical knowledge into tangible skill.
